Inhibiting production of a key material biosynthesis to slow tumor growth

Many cancers hijack a metabolic mechanism known as the mTOR pathway to fuel growth and proliferation, and inhibiting that pathway could slow tumor growth, according to a Northwestern Medicine study published in Molecular Cell.
